From 6b57a8161c4ecff398136518fe0246c20e00496f Mon Sep 17 00:00:00 2001 From: 疯狂的狮子li <15040126243@163.com> Date: 星期二, 05 七月 2022 11:00:27 +0800 Subject: [PATCH] add 增加 StreamUtils 流工具 简化 stream 流操纵 --- ruoyi-common/src/main/java/com/ruoyi/common/core/domain/TreeEntity.java | 40 +++++++++++++++++++--------------------- 1 files changed, 19 insertions(+), 21 deletions(-) diff --git a/ruoyi-common/src/main/java/com/ruoyi/common/core/domain/TreeEntity.java b/ruoyi-common/src/main/java/com/ruoyi/common/core/domain/TreeEntity.java index c0e62c7..f44eacd 100644 --- a/ruoyi-common/src/main/java/com/ruoyi/common/core/domain/TreeEntity.java +++ b/ruoyi-common/src/main/java/com/ruoyi/common/core/domain/TreeEntity.java @@ -4,7 +4,6 @@ import io.swagger.annotations.ApiModelProperty; import lombok.Data; import lombok.EqualsAndHashCode; -import lombok.experimental.Accessors; import java.util.ArrayList; import java.util.List; @@ -17,29 +16,28 @@ @Data @EqualsAndHashCode(callSuper = true) -@Accessors(chain = true) -public class TreeEntity extends BaseEntity { +public class TreeEntity<T> extends BaseEntity { - private static final long serialVersionUID = 1L; + private static final long serialVersionUID = 1L; - /** - * 鐖惰彍鍗曞悕绉� - */ - @TableField(exist = false) - @ApiModelProperty(value = "鐖惰彍鍗曞悕绉�") - private String parentName; + /** + * 鐖惰彍鍗曞悕绉� + */ + @TableField(exist = false) + @ApiModelProperty(value = "鐖惰彍鍗曞悕绉�") + private String parentName; - /** - * 鐖惰彍鍗旾D - */ - @ApiModelProperty(value = "鐖惰彍鍗旾D") - private Long parentId; + /** + * 鐖惰彍鍗旾D + */ + @ApiModelProperty(value = "鐖惰彍鍗旾D") + private Long parentId; - /** - * 瀛愰儴闂� - */ - @TableField(exist = false) - @ApiModelProperty(value = "瀛愰儴闂�") - private List<?> children = new ArrayList<>(); + /** + * 瀛愰儴闂� + */ + @TableField(exist = false) + @ApiModelProperty(value = "瀛愰儴闂�") + private List<T> children = new ArrayList<>(); } -- Gitblit v1.9.3